According to the attorney for Metro North train engineer William Rockefeller, his client was in a “daze” at the time of the Metro North train derailment.

Rockefellers condition at the time of the accident has been described as “almost like road fatigue.”  We now know that the train was traveling over 80 mph in an area with a speed limit of 30 mph.  The investigation has also revealed that the brakes were working properly and were not applied until 5 seconds before the derailment. The tragedy was completely caused by human error without any mechanical problems.  According to Governor Cuomo “this seems like a gross mistake and we want to find out exactly why and what and we want to make sure the operator is held accountable for his actions.”
